Easy To Read Fonts In Newsletters
Font selection for different media can be different, as different media have different trends like the newsletters font can't be employed for blogs, blogs font can't be used for book, so font selection must be according to the needs of the media like newspapers, blogs, books as well as newsletters.
This can be measured from this fact, that every newsletter has a title page, pages dedicated for advertisements and a portion separated for the articles and columns. The fonts on the title page shouldn't necessarily the easy to read fonts, they would be giving an attractive impression and best appeal.
Newsletter fonts can be varying - not the single font, as the newsletter has usually different segments, thus to fully differentiate the different segments, you need to specify fonts according to the need of the segment in the newsletter. Like on front page a mix of Arial Black as well as Bodoni MT, with larger size like 16 to 18 size for the body text, you may select Verdana and Calibri like 12 size - for the headings of the text, the same font yet with a larger size.

Thus during the selection of fonts, you also need check the document's line spacing and line length, that will weigh heavily in your final choice of body type for any project. These exercises will help you eliminate some of the most obviously inappropriate choices.
In the matter of newsletter, your priority must be on readability that is the key to appropriate body type. Since body type is most often set at sizes less than 14 points a simple test of any face is "can you read it at body copy sizes?"
As the body of any newsletter usually consists of not only boxes, charts even it renders the sentences and paragraphs, and long lines of type. Even faces that are readable at body copy sizes can fail the readability test when set in long blocks. So the second test would be, "is it tiring or difficult to read long passages set in this typeface?"
